Residential Deck Installation Questions
What materials are commonly used for residential decks? Common options include pressure-treated wood, composite, and cedar, each offering different durability and maintenance levels.
Can a deck be built to match existing outdoor features? Yes, decks can be designed to complement existing landscaping, patios, or home architecture for a cohesive look.
What are typical design considerations for residential decks? Factors include size, shape, railing style, and access points to ensure the deck fits the property’s layout and homeowner preferences.
Is it possible to add features like built-in seating or lighting? Yes, many projects incorporate built-in benches, planters, or lighting to enhance functionality and ambiance.
